Shalach Manos From Fort Bragg

Rebbe Responsa | June 27, 2025

By the Grace of G-d
Erev Rosh Chodesh Nissan, 5729
Brooklyn, N.Y.
Chaplain Moshe Stengel
Office of the Jewish Chaplain
Ft. Bragg, N.C. 28307

Greeting and blessing:

I was gratified to hear a report from the representatives of Tzeirei Agudas Chabad who visited your Fort during Purim, and also brought Shalach Manos from you and the Jewish men under the Jewish chaplaincy. It was quite opportune and significant that this reached me in the midst of our celebration of Seudas Purim, when the joy of Purim attains a more intense form.

May G-d grant the fulfillment of the words of the Megillah - ליהודים היתה אורה ושמחה וששון ויקר - "For the Jews there was light, joy, gladness, and honor." May this be fulfilled also in the case of each and every one of us, in the midst of our people Israel, in accordance with the traditional text which we add to this quotation from the Megillah - כן תהי' לנו - "So be it for us too".

Now that this letter has been delayed until today, Erev Rosh Chodesh Nissan, which is highlighted by Pesach, the season of our liberation, I also add the prayerful wish that this liberation include also liberation from all things that distract the Jew from serving G-d wholeheartedly and with joy. Indeed, in accordance with the saying of our Sages, that true חירות - freedom - can be accomplished only through a life of Torah and Mitzvoth, may each and every one of us use the maximum degree of influence that one can bring to bear on the environment in helping achieve true liberation in the daily life. Certainly you have been especially privileged to have a considerable influence, both directly and indirectly, on your fellow Jews, in a situation where they are particularly receptive to such influence. May you enjoy the fruits, and fruits of fruits, of your efforts. And may G-d, the Creator of the world and the Creator of man, the Essence of Goodness whose nature it is to do good, keep and protect each and every one of you wherever you may be, and return you to civilian life safe and sound both physically and spiritually.

Hoping to hear good news from you, and wishing you and yours a Kosher and happy Pesach,

With blessing,
